The band began its musical quest on January 2nd, 2003 playing live gigs in hotels and lounge bars. It was essentially an acoustic blues band before it kicked off as a rock outfit. Lead singer Abhaya Subba is the founder member and manager of the band, while Rinchen Palzar who now plays the lead guitar joined the band in early 2004. Nabin Lama on the guitar was discovered by Abhaya while she was judging a reality show, The Sprite band challenge and he joined the band in 2008. Birat Shrestha on the bass joined the band mid 2009 and so did Ajit Tamang as the drummer. Abhaya had always been featured in well known bands such as Parikrama, Red Skywalkers and Punchtatva but she was getting frustrated with the way most other bands underestimated her song writing skills. What she had been seeking for was a band that would let her express herself fully and have a similar vision. She formed the band in 2003 with younger musicians than her who seemed to be more accepting of her need to write songs and articulate her full potential as a musician. Their first self titled album, released in February 2005, surprised Nepal as they had never seen such a bold female singer ever. It went on to becoming a runaway success and the band managed to carve a niche amongst the youth of Nepal. With their groundbreaking second album, Nayan, hitting the Nepali charts in 2008 their songs managed to embrace a larger listenership that established the band as one of the best that Nepal has ever seen or heard. They have been nominated for several major music awards in Nepal and were awarded the honor of being the Number 1 band of Nepal by Radio Kantipur in 2009. They have performed extensively all over Nepal and are planning a US tour in the near future. They have been invited to major concerts in Hong Kong, Australia and India. Their best is yet to come. They are now in the process of recording their third album and are raring to push the benchmark and to make music a thinking, entertaining and steamy affair.

Devika Bandana is a renowned Nepali playback singer and performer known for her versatile contributions to the Nepali music industry. Here are some key highlights about her: Biography Name: Devika Bandana Birthdate:December 17, 1969 Origin: Pashupatinagar, Ilam, Nepal Genres: Nepalese Modern Songs, Playback Career Highlights Early Career: Devika Bandana started her musical journey in her teenage years. Her first significant break came with the song "Mayalu Timilai Dherai Samjhanchu". Versatility: She has sung in various genres, including Suvakamana songs, bhajans, modern songs, and movie songs. Albums and Songs: Devika has sung over 600 songs and released about 14 albums. Some of her popular songs include “Yestai Rahecha Yahako Chalan,” “Varai Aauchu Sapanima,” “Malai Nepali Maya Chahincha,” and "Sapani ma Hoki". Awards and Recognition National Awards: Devika has received numerous national awards, including the Gorkha Dakshin Bahu and Chinnalata Geet Purashkar. Guinness World Record Attempt: She participated in the song “Melancholy,” a collaboration of 365 Nepali artists, which aimed to break the Guinness World Record for the most artists on a single song. Notable Works “Yestai Rahecha Yahako Chalan”: A song that brought her significant recognition. “Varai Aauchu Sapanima”: Another hit song that showcases her vocal talent. VEK, also known by his real name Bibek Waiba Lama, is a popular singer in Nepal. His musical journey has been marked by heartfelt compositions and soulful melodies. Let’s delve into his biography and notable achievements: Early Life: VEK’s interest in music blossomed during his childhood. His voice was consistently praised, and when he was in grade 8, he auditioned for balkaryakam on Radio Nepal. He was selected to sing children’s songs on the radio. His passion for music led him to learn to play the guitar, and he started performing on stage during his college days. Voice of Nepal: The Stepping Stone: VEK participated in the singing reality show Voice of Nepal. His rendition of “Despacito” during the blind auditions went viral on YouTube. He joined Coach Deep’s team and made it to the semi-finals. The show provided him exposure to the music industry and served as a kickstart for his career. Debut and Hit Songs: VEK signed with Classic X presentation as an artist. His debut song “Kina”, produced by Stonecutter, received appreciation from fans and the public. His subsequent releases, including “Eklai Jiuna Sikney”, “Lai Bari Lai”, and “Sayad”, garnered acclaim and have accumulated over a million views on YouTube. His personal favorite remains “Eklai Jiuna Sikney”. Collaboration with Yabesh Thapa: VEK collaborated with fellow artist Yabesh Thapa on the song “Mayalu”, which also gained popularity and trended on YouTube. Fun Facts: VEK’s musical journey was influenced by his school and friends. His first recording took place on Radio Nepal when he was in Grade 8. Interestingly, he never had any formal vocal training. VEK’s relatable lyrics, upbeat music, and charming nature have made him a rising star in the Nepali music scene. 🎵

Lochan Rijal is a multi-instrumentalist, a singer, songwriter and a scholar of ethnomusicology. Born in the Panchthar district of Nepal, he grew up around music performed at festivals by the local people of that region. The experience influenced him to explore the potential of sound and develop his passion into his profession. While in college, he began teaching music to school children in Kathmandu while also working in the pop and rock music scene, producing award-winning albums, before moving onto something that fed his scholarly ambitions. In 2014, he graduated with a PhD in ethnomusicology from the University of Massachusetts and Kathmandu University. He also works as the associate professor and Head of Kathmandu University’s Department of Music.
